Caffeine content in a 5-ounce cup of brewed coffee ranges from 60 to 180 mg, depending on brew time, coffee bean type, and grind. (a) use the midrange to estimate the measure of centre. midrange 120 (b) use the empirical rule to estimate the standard deviation. standard deviation 20 (c) why is the assumption of a normal, bell-shaped distribution important in making these estimates
